Encyclopaedia Britannica Online

Encyclopaedia Britannica Online is available from any Devon County Council public library and to registered library members at home.
If you are using a library computer you will be automatically connected to the search page. If you are using a computer at home, you will first be asked to enter your library membership card number; this is the number above the barcode on your library ticket. Type in the whole number, including the letter at the start and all the zeros, but do not include any spaces.
Content
- The full text of the main 32 volume encyclopaedia
- Different versions of the encyclopaedia to appeal to different age groups, including Britannica Junior and Student
- A dictionary, thesaurus, world atlas and historical timeline
- World Data Analyst for comparing statistical information for different countries
- The Britannica Internet Guide providing links to recommended websites
- Images and media clips
- The full text of articles from selected journals and magazines
